    Uninformed sacrifice: evidence against long-range alarm transmission in foraging ants exposed to a localized perturbation

    Full text link
    It is well stablished that danger information can be transmitted by ants through relatively small distances, provoking either a state of alarm when they move away from potentially dangerous stimulus, or charge toward it aggressively. There is almost no knowledge if danger information can be transmitted along large distances. In this paper, we perturb leaf cutting ants of the species Atta insularis while they forage in their natural evioronment at a certain point of the foraging line, so ants make a "U" turn to escape from the danger zone and go back to the nest. Our results strongly suggest that those ants do not transmit "danger information" to other nestmates marching towards the danger area. The individualistic behavior of the ants returning from the danger zone results in a depression of the foraging activity due to the systematic sacrifice of non-informed individuals.Comment: 5 pages, 2 figure

    Electrocatalysis: Fundamentals and Applications

    Get PDF
    Electrocatalysis is a special field in Electrochemistry that hasgained a special growth after the late eighties due to theapplication of new hybrid techniques. However, most of theapplications have run for academic purposes but not fortechnical uses in the industry. Nowadays, the application ofnew concepts of electrocatalysis for industrial electrochemi-cal processes has appeared as a necessity and not only attract-ing attention for chemists but for engineers. Therefore,industrial electrocatalytic processes have only been presentedin the literature from the chemical engineering point of viewwith few further electrochemical explanations and mainlyduring the late seventies. The design and preparation of anelectrocatalyst (electrodes for technological uses) are basedon new concepts such as a controlled surface roughness,atomic topographic profiles, defined catalytic centre sites,atomic rearrangements, and phase transitions in the courseof the electrochemical reactions.Instituto de Investigaciones Fisicoquímicas Teóricas y Aplicada

    First Trimester Aneuploidy Screening Program for Preeclampsia Prediction in a Portuguese Obstetric Population

    Get PDF
    Objective. To evaluate the performance of a first trimester aneuploidy screening program for preeclampsia (PE) prediction in a Portuguese obstetric population, when performed under routine clinical conditions. Materials and Methods. Retrospective cohort study of 5672 pregnant women who underwent routine first trimester aneuploidy screening in a Portuguese university hospital from January 2009 to June 2013. Logistic regression-based predictive models were developed for prediction of PE based on maternal characteristics, crown-rump length (CRL), nuchal translucency thickness (NT), and maternal serum levels of pregnancy-associated plasma protein-A (PAPP-A) and free beta-subunit of human chorionic gonadotropin (free β-hCG). Results. At a false-positive rate of 5/10%, the detection rate for early-onset (EO-PE) and late-onset (LO-PE) PE was 31.4/45.7% and 29.5/35.2%, respectively. Although both forms of PE were associated with decreased PAPP-A, logistic regression analysis revealed significant contributions from maternal factors, free β-hCG, CRL, and NT, but not PAPP-A, for prediction of PE. Conclusion. Our findings support that both clinical forms of EO-PE and LO-PE can be predicted using a combination of maternal history and biomarkers assessed at first trimester aneuploidy screening. However, detection rates were modest, suggesting that models need to be improved with additional markers not included in the current aneuploidy screening programs

    Foraging at the Edge of Chaos: Internal Clock versus External Forcing

    Get PDF
    Activity rhythms in animal groups arise both from external changes in the environment, as well as from internal group dynamics. These cycles are reminiscent of physical and chemical systems with quasiperiodic and even chaotic behavior resulting from “autocatalytic” mechanisms. We use nonlinear differential equations to model how the coupling between the self-excitatory interactions of individuals and external forcing can produce four different types of activity rhythms: quasiperiodic, chaotic, phase locked, and displaying over or under shooting. At the transition between quasiperiodic and chaotic regimes, activity cycles are asymmetrical, with rapid activity increases and slower decreases and a phase shift between external forcing and activity. We find similar activity patterns in ant colonies in response to varying temperature during the day. Thus foraging ants operate in a region of quasiperiodicity close to a cascade of transitions leading to chaos. The model suggests that a wide range of temporal structures and irregularities seen in the activity of animal and human groups might be accounted for by the coupling between collectively generated internal clocks and external forcings
